Frequently asked questions

How many federal alcohol permits are in Ohio?

Ohio has 1,680 active federal alcohol Basic Permits - 558 wineries, 179 distilleries, 359 importers, and 584 wholesalers. That is the 13th most of any U.S. state or territory.

What is Ohio's per-capita permit rate?

Ohio has 14.3 federal alcohol permits per 100,000 residents (U.S. Census Vintage-2023 population), ranking 40th by density. Per-capita rates are high in wine- and spirits-producing states with smaller populations.

Which Ohio city has the most permit holders?

Cincinnati leads Ohio with 173 federal alcohol permit holders, followed by Columbus, Cleveland, Akron.

Are breweries included?

No. Breweries do not hold an FAA Basic Permit, they operate under a Brewer's Notice (IRC §6103, protected from disclosure), so they are not in the public TTB List of Permittees this directory is built from.

Where does this data come from?

The TTB FOIA "List of Permittees," published August 2026, public U.S. government data, reformatted without alteration.

Reading Ohio's count-vs-density split

Ohio holds 1,680 federal alcohol permits (#13 of 52 by count) but ranks #40 at 14.3 per 100,000 residents — count rank and density rank diverge on this state. Federal Basic Permits authorize FAA Act activity, not retail sale, and are not a substitute for the state ABC license.
